My journey with Netlink has been truly special. I joined the organization almost 12 years ago as a Senior Back Office Executive, and today I am proud to be working as a Senior Project Lead in the BPO division. This growth has been possible because Netlink genuinely believes in its people and gives them opportunities to learn, grow, and move forward. What really makes Netlink different is internal opportunity. Hard work, perseverance and dedication are really rewarded here. Management is not only all about skill up-gradation but also exposing you with new responsibilities and helping you take the next step in your career. The atmosphere is professional, cooperative and respectful. We value teamwork, have open lines of communication, and keep our leadership accessible. Netlink also fosters and provides healthy work place environment, where the employees feel safe, motivated and are being well recognised for their contribution. Apart from work, Netlink strongly encourages cultural and team-building activities. I have actively taken part in many events, including dance performances, cricket matches, and other cultural activities. These moments helped build strong bonds with colleagues and made the workplace energetic and enjoyable. It never felt like just a job—it felt like being part of a community. My journey here has been long and rewarding, I can truly say Netlink is a fantastic place to work for anyone who is in search of building a career that offers the stability even though it’s dynamic. I am proud to be a part of this organization and blessed for all it has afforded me.

Cons

Cross-department communication can be enhanced to ensure faster alignment on goals. As with any growing organization, there is scope to further refine internal workflows.
